Next week I’m going to release Road.bin Editor v1.00.
Road.bin file contains navigation of traffic (no trams and planes – their navigation is defined in check.bin file).
Features:
– full management of navigation points with links
– single and multiply inserting
– pasting position for points from clipboard, which is formatted by Mafia.GetPos tool (by zibob32)
– deleting points
– attributes manager:
– setting values for more points
– auto calculate distance between points
– auto calculate speed
– etc.
– drawing points in a preview
– exporting points to CHED.chg – difference file
– to maintain compatibility, points in chg file uses same models as exported file by CHE – Check.bin Editor (by zibob32)
– custom language defined in txt file (default: English, Czech)
– custom skin

From development:
Type of traffic is defined in scene2.bin file. List of car models, density, distance borders for hiding and generation – all is stored in traffic object definition.

August 4, 2012 at 10:08 pm #12746For manage peds is good Check.bin Editor (shortly CHE), but it is in Russian lang.
Tool in CHE:
In-game tool – for creating/deleting points and allows export points into game in chg difference file.
La Tierra – for creating links.
